Libreboot 20230319-un buraxılışı. OpenBSD utilitləri ilə Linux paylanmasının inkişafının başlanğıcı

Pulsuz yüklənə bilən Libreboot 20230319 proqram təminatının buraxılışı təqdim olundu.Layihə CPU, yaddaş, periferiya və digər aparat komponentlərinin işə salınması üçün məsul olan mülkiyyət UEFI və BIOS mikroproqramının əvəzini təmin edən coreboot layihəsinin hazır konstruksiyasını hazırlayır. ikili əlavələri minimuma endirmək.

Libreboot yalnız əməliyyat sistemi səviyyəsində deyil, həm də yükləməni təmin edən proqram təminatından tamamilə imtina etməyə imkan verən sistem mühiti yaratmağa yönəlib. Libreboot nəinki pulsuz olmayan komponentlərin əsas yükünü ayırır, həm də son istifadəçilərin istifadəsini asanlaşdırmaq üçün funksiyalar əlavə edir və xüsusi bacarıqları olmayan istənilən istifadəçinin istifadə edə biləcəyi paylama yaradır.

Libreboot-da dəstəklənən avadanlıqlar arasında:

  • Masaüstü sistemlər Gigabyte GA-G41M-ES2L, Intel D510MO, Intel D410PT, Intel D945GCLF və Apple iMac 5,2.
  • Noutbuklar: ThinkPad X60 / X60S / X60 Planşet, ThinkPad T60, Lenovo ThinkPad X200 / X200S / X200 Tablet / X220 / X230, Lenovo ThinkPad R400, Lenovo ThinkPad T400 / T400S / T420 / T440, Lenovo ThinkPad500 T530, Lenovo ThinkPad500 T530 / W500, Lenovo ThinkPad R1, Apple MacBook2 və MacBookXNUMX və ASUS, Samsung, Acer və HP-dən müxtəlif Chromebook'lar.

Yeni buraxılışda:

  • Lenovo ThinkPad W530 və T530 noutbukları üçün əlavə dəstək. Növbəti versiyanın HP EliteBook 8560w, Lenovo G505S və Dell Latitude E6400-ni dəstəkləyəcəyi gözlənilir.
  • Asus p2b_ls və p3b_f lövhələri üçün dəstək dayandırıldı.
  • Haswell mikroarxitekturasına əsaslanan prosessorlu lövhələr üçün yaddaşın başlanğıc kodu (raminit) uyğunlaşdırılıb. ThinkPad T440p və ThinkPad W541 noutbuklarında sınaqdan keçirilib.
  • ThinkPad T3p və ThinkPad W440 noutbuklarında yuxu rejiminə (S541) daxil olma problemləri həll edildi.
  • GRUB video rejimini dəyişmədən məcburi konsol çıxışı rejimini (GRUB_TERMINAL=konsol) aktivləşdirdi ki, bu da bəzi Linux paylamaları üçün quraşdırma mediasının yükləmə menyularının ekranını yaxşılaşdırdı.
  • Əksər x86 lövhələri Haswell mikroarxitekturasına (ThinkPad T2023p/W440) əsaslanan çipləri olan cihazlar üçün təkmilləşdirmələr də daxil olmaqla, 541-cü ilin fevral ayından etibarən CoreBoot kod bazası ilə sinxronlaşdırılıb.
  • Cari GRUB və SeaBIOS kod bazalarından dəyişikliklər köçürüldü.
  • grub.cfg-də vaxt aşımı 10 saniyədən 5 saniyəyə endirildi.
  • ThinkPad GM45 noutbukları üçün defolt olaraq ayrılmış video yaddaş ölçüsü 352MB-dan 256MB-a endirilib.
  • nvmutil kod bazası yenidən işlənmişdir.

Bundan əlavə, Libreboot-un müəllifi uğursuzluqlardan sonra sistemləri bərpa etmək üçün yeni minimalist Live paylanması hazırlamağa başladı. Heads paylanmasına bənzətməklə, layihə Flash-da yerləşdirilmiş, LibreBoot, CoreBoot və ya LinuxBoot-dan yüklənə bilən, lakin onu yüklənə bilən “faydalı yük” kimi yığmaq əvəzinə, yeni layihənin proqram təminatını hazırlamağı planlaşdırır. CBFS-ə yüklənmiş və GRUB və ya SeaBIOS-dan aralıq faydalı yüklərdən çağırılan, Flash-da yerləşdirilən icra edilə bilən faylları işə sala bilən ayrı sistem şəkli.

Layihə maraqlıdır, çünki o, Linux nüvəsini, standart Musl C kitabxanasını və OpenBSD baza mühitindən alətləri birləşdirməyi planlaşdırır. Bu ideyanı həyata keçirmək üçün OpenBSD utilitlərinin Linux-a daşınmasında iştirak edən, lakin 5 il əvvəl tərk edilmiş lobase layihəsinin inkişafı davam etdi (Libreboot-un müəllifi OpenBSD 7.2-ə yenilənmiş və Musl üçün daşınan lobase çəngəlini yaratdı. ). Paketləri idarə etmək və əlavə proqramları quraşdırmaq üçün Alpine Linux-dan apk alətlər dəstindən, şəkillər yaratmaq üçün isə abuild və aports montaj alətlərindən istifadə edilməsi planlaşdırılır. OpenBSD istifadəçi mühiti çəngəl hazır olduqdan sonra BusyBox paketinə alternativ olaraq istifadə üçün Alp layihəsinə köçürülməsi planlaşdırılır.

Əlavə olaraq, x2.0 serverləri üçün tam hüquqlu açıq proqram təminatı yığınını təmin edən UEFI-ni əvəz etmək üçün Coreboot və LinuxBoot əsasında proqram təminatının tətbiqi ilə CloudFW 86 layihəsinin elanını qeyd edə bilərik. İnkişafı öz infrastrukturunda CloudFW-dən istifadə edən Çin şirkəti Bytedance (TikTok-un sahibi) həyata keçirir.



Mənbə: opennet.ru

Добавить комментарий